Studies on the Use of Herbicides for Control of Wild Garlic (Allium Vineale L.) in a Winter Wheat-Soybean Double Crop Rotation (Chlorsulfuron, Dpx T6376)
Abstract
dc:descriptionThe response of wild garlic (Allium vineale L.) to two sulfonylurea herbicides, chlorsulfuron (2-chloro-N-(((4-methoxy-6-methyl-1,3,5-triazin-2-yl)amino)carbonyl)benzenesulfonamide), and DPX T6376 (methyl-2-((((4-methoxy-6-methyl-1,3,5-triazin-(2-yl)amino)carbonyl)amino)sulfonyl)benzoate), was investigated. In field studies, although DPX T6376 was approximately three times more active than chlorsulfuron, extremely low rates of either herbicide controlled wild garlic. DPX T6376 and chlorsulfuron applied in April at 5 and 15 g ai/ha, respectively, reduced aerial and underground bulb production by 95%. In time of application experiments, chlorsulfuron was applied preemergence, and postemergence, in early fall, late fall, early spring and late spring. All treatments reduced aerial and underground bulb production, but spring applications were much more effective than preemergence, or postemergence, fall applications. Application of chlorsulfuron in mid to late April, when the old bulb reserves were exhausted, and the scape and new bulbs were rapidly developing, gave the best control of wild garlic.
